Product Description
The durable steel Trikke T8 Air is equipped with the much-sought-after air-filled tires for better hill climbing and smooth travel over varied terrain. It provides improved traction for a stickier and smoother feel while carving and is designed to mount both 7-in and 8-in polyurethane wheels. The 20-lb T8 has a buck-knife folding system that allows you to easily toss it into your trunk or carry it up stairs, onto the subway or through a cafe.
Amazon.com
Combining the look of a scooter with the feel of a skateboard or snowboard, the Trikke T8 Air three-wheel cambering vehicle offers a whole new way of propelling yourself on wheels.


The T8 Air propels forward as the rider leans into turns.
The T8 Air--Trikke's most popular model--is equipped with the company's patented 3CV technology, which provides a stable three-point platform for the rider. To go forward, simply lean (or carve) into the turn as you would on a bike or snowboard. The entire T8 Air will lean with you, creating enough momentum to cruise around the campsite, neighborhood, or pretty much anywhere else. Not only is it a blast, but it's also a great workout, too, keeping your legs and arms active with every movement.

The T8 Air's most distinguishing features are its air-filled tires, which are ideal for climbing hills or traveling over varied terrain. The tires provide improved traction to create a stickier, smoother feel while carving. The T8 Air offers a number of other high-quality features as well, including an aircraft-grade aluminum frame, independent rear brakes, and a height-adjustable handlebar. And when you've reached your destination, the T8 Air folds up for easy storage.

Specifications:

  • Weight limit: 250 pounds
  • Suggested height range: 5 feet 3 inches to 6 feet 5 inches
  • Recommended ages: 12-plus
  • Frame: 6061 T6 aluminum
  • Folding mechanism: Pull-twist lock pin on arm
  • Tire size: 8.5 x 2 inches
  • Wheel bearings: Abec5
  • Brake system: Dual rear independent, cable
  • Weight: 22 pounds
  • Warranty: 12 months, limited

About Trikke Tech
With U.S. offices in Buelton, California, Trikke Tech develops, manufactures, and distributes sports equipment and recreational vehicles based on its patented 3CV cambering suspension technology. Trikke Tech's line of products includes human-powered vehicles, Tribred electric vehicles, and even a snow carving device. The products are ideal for anyone who enjoys the sensation of speed and fluid motion in their sport, including board-sport athletes, families, and snow sports enthusiasts.

I've owned a T8 Trikke for about 3 years now and have not only enjoyed riding it but also getting a really good workout. I have the 'FAT' version(Front Air Tire) with polyurethane wheels on the back. For me this combination affords me excellent control without worrying about pebbles or other small obstacles in the road. The polyurethane wheels in the back allow for faster speeds. I ride mine on a track, located in a local city park, that's about a mile long. I endeavor to log at least twelve miles in my workouts utilizing my arms, shoulders, legs, and core muscles; a great cardio-workout!

Actually 3.5...

The Pros:
Great body workout.
You feel your core, legs and triceps.
Very fun and easy to learn.
Well made and sturdy.
Easy setup.
Folds for storage if space is an issue.
Fun way to exercise and the rocking motion is relaxing.

The Cons
Very hard to go up even a slight incline. May be easier if you are a tall guy.
You need a flat, fairly smooth road or sidewalk to use this.
It can be difficult to ride along with bikers, skaters and runners because of the amount of side to side space it takes to carve.
Very hard to ride into the wind. You may go out with the wind at your back and not notice how hard it is to get home until you turn around.
The wind issue can be overcome by developing more strength but its still difficult and this means you should not stray too far from home or your car on initial runs.
